Jeff Cool 21.04.2025 1:46:08
2nd generation Firefighter with 14 1/2 years of service with the FDNY who retired out of Rescue 3 and life member with Haverstraw Volunteer Fire Department in Rockland County NY. Jeff was one of 6 members that were forced to make a difficult decision on January 23, 2005 on what is known as the Black Sunday Fire. 2 of those members were killed instantly one passed away 6 years later and the 3 who s...
